CVE-2025-13404Network attack vector

Private-post disclosure via unchecked duplication

Published Nov 25, 2025 · Updated Nov 25, 2025

Missing authorization in docjojo atec Duplicate Page & Post 1.2.20 and earlier allows remote authenticated users to duplicate arbitrary posts. The duplicate_post() function clones a requested post without checking whether the caller may access the source post. Contributor-level access is sufficient to copy private or password-protected posts, exposing their contents through the duplicate.
